Abstract

The utility model relates to technical field of mechanical transmission, more particularly to belt conveyor, including rack, drive roll and driven voller in rack and the belt being set on drive roll and driven voller, the drive roll is by a motor driven, two side position of conveyor surface of the belt is provided with for backgauge skirt, anti-deviation structure is equipped between the belt and drive roll and driven voller, the anti-deviation structure includes set on the convex edge of belt inner surface, with be respectively arranged on drive roll and driven voller outer surface is equipped with the first groove matched with convex edge, the convex edge is along the extension of the direction of belt movement and annular from beginning to end, the seal closure for the cover belt is removably equipped in the rack.The utility model belt conveyor is equipped with anti-deviation structure, also can effectively prevent belt deviation in heavy duty or uneven feed, guarantees the stationarity of belt transmission, while preventing garbage leachate from flowing out from belt two sides.

Description

Belt conveyor
Technical field
The utility model relates to technical field of mechanical transmission more particularly to belt conveyors.
Background technique
City cleaning is one of basic demand of civil plantation, and the higher city of major part development index is all made of rubbish now The mode that rubbish cleaning is directly transported handles house refuse, and during transportation, rubbish needs are transported on carrying vehicle from rubbish website, In order to use manpower and material resources sparingly, generally, rubbish concentrates website to can be used similar to application No. is 201310480277.4 Chinese patents Belt transport structure in disclosed technical solution, but this belt transport structure is during conveying garbage, it is difficult to it avoids A large amount of rubbish that have fall, garbage leachate can also be flowed out from belt two sides, polluted ground, while distributing pungent peculiar smell.
Meanwhile during transportation, belt conveyor often will appear the phenomenon that belt deviation, and adjust very numb It is tired, even if adjusting certain time, since mechanical oscillation or other reasons will continue to sideslip again, conveying is not only influenced, can also be led It causes belt and mounting bracket friction and damages.
Utility model content
Therefore, for above-mentioned problem, the utility model proposes a kind of belt conveyors of anti-deviation structure, in heavy duty Or also can effectively prevent belt deviation when feed unevenness, guarantee the stationarity of belt transmission.
To achieve the above object, the utility model uses following technical scheme: belt conveyor, including rack, is set to Drive roll and driven voller in rack and the belt being set on drive roll and driven voller, the drive roll are driven by a motor Dynamic, two side position of conveyor surface of the belt is provided with for backgauge skirt, is set between the belt and drive roll and driven voller There is anti-deviation structure, the anti-deviation structure includes being set to the convex edge of belt inner surface and being respectively arranged on drive roll and driven voller Outer surface is equipped with the first groove matched with convex edge, and the convex edge is to extend along the direction of belt movement and from beginning to end Annular is removably equipped with the seal closure for the cover belt in the rack.
Further improve, between the drive roll and driven voller be equipped with idler assembly, the idler assembly be equipped with it is convex Along the second groove matched.
It further improves, is equipped with sweeper in drive roll side in the rack.
It further improves, the seal closure is equipped with dedusting interface.
It further improves, the drive roll and driven voller are nylon roller.
By using preceding solution, the beneficial effects of the utility model are: the utility model is anti-deviation by being arranged Structure guides belt, can also effectively prevent belt deviation in heavy duty or uneven feed, guarantee the stationarity of belt transmission, It by setting backgauge skirt, prevents garbage leachate from overflowing, by setting dust cover, rubbish dust pollution environment can also be prevented, Meanwhile dust cover is detachable, can dismount use according to demand;Further, by the way that idler assembly is arranged, belt is effectively increased Bearing capacity;Further, by setting sweeper and dedusting interface, the surface of belt is cleaned in time, keeps Watch combined with leather belt Face cleaning, and processing can be collected to fugitive dust in time, keep clean and tidy inside conveyer;Further, the drive roll and from Dynamic roller is nylon roller, compared with iron rod, can be reduced the certain abrasion loss of belt, extends the service life of conveyor belt.
Detailed description of the invention
Fig. 1 is the structural schematic diagram of the utility model embodiment;
Fig. 2 is the structural schematic diagram of the utility model embodiment drive roll and belt.
Specific embodiment
Now in conjunction with the drawings and specific embodiments, the present invention will be further described.
With reference to Fig. 1, the present embodiment provides a kind of belt conveyors, drive roll 2 including rack 1, in rack 1 and from Dynamic roller 3 and the belt 4 being set on drive roll 2 and driven voller 3 are removably equipped in the rack 1 by nut and are used for The seal closure 8 of the cover belt, the seal closure 8 are equipped with dedusting interface 81, and the external deduster of the dedusting interface 81 is (in figure not Show), sweeper 7 is equipped in 3 side of driven voller in the rack 1, and the drive roll 2 and driven voller 3 are nylon roller, described Drive roll 2 is driven by a motor 6, and two side position of conveyor surface of the belt 4 is provided with for backgauge skirt 42, the belt 4 Anti-deviation structure is equipped between drive roll 2 and driven voller 3, the anti-deviation structure includes being set to 4 inner surface of belt two Convex edge 41 and the first groove for being respectively arranged on 3 outer surface of drive roll 4 and driven voller, the convex edge 41 are along the side that belt 4 moves To extending and annular from beginning to end, specifically, with reference to Fig. 2, by taking the connection structure of drive roll and belt as an example, the drive roll 2 outer surfaces are equipped with the groove 21 matched with convex edge 41.
In the present embodiment, the fit system between the driven voller 3 and idler assembly 5 and belt 4 and drive roll 2 and skin Fit system with 4 is identical, seldom does tired state herein.
In the present embodiment, it in order to effectively increase the bearing capacity of belt, is set between the drive roll 2 and driven voller 3 There is idler assembly 5, the idler assembly 5 is equipped with the second groove matched with convex edge 41.
The utility model guides belt 4 by setting anti-deviation structure, also can effectively prevent in heavy duty or uneven feed Only 4 sideslip of belt guarantees the stationarity that belt 4 transmits.
